About agriculture in Tea Gardens
Located on the Mid North Coast of New South Wales, Tea Gardens is nestled near the mouth of the Myall River, gateway to the Myall Lakes. The surrounding landscape features a mix of coastal wetlands, native bushland, and fertile coastal plains that transition gently into rural hinterlands.
Agriculture in the surrounding region is diverse, reflecting the temperate coastal climate. While the immediate coastal strip is known for aquaculture and fishing, the broader hinterland supports beef cattle grazing and some dairy operations. There are also niche horticultural farms growing subtropical fruits, berries, and vegetables suited to the reliable rainfall and mild conditions.
For agricultural workers and agronomists, the area offers a blend of permanent and seasonal opportunities, particularly in livestock management and regional horticulture. Seasonal demand peaks during harvesting periods for local fruit and vegetable producers. Workers can expect a picturesque, community-focused coastal environment, though possessing personal transport is highly recommended to reach dispersed farms and agricultural operations across the wider region.
